DETAILED METHODOLOGY:
Follow this 8-step process rigorously:
1. ASSESS & CLASSIFY URGENCY (30 seconds): Use triage matrix - Level 1: Safety/Medical (evacuate if needed); Level 2: Emotional distress/Lost (locate immediately); Level 3: Operational (e.g., broken ride - reroute). Example: 'Lost child at Ferris wheel' = Level 1. Document initial notes.
2. ACKNOWLEDGE & EMPATHIZE (Immediate verbal): Approach with 'I'm here to help right away. Tell me more.' Use active listening: nod, repeat back, reassure 'We'll fix this fast.' Builds trust per service psych standards.
3. SECURE THE SCENE (1 min): Isolate customer/area if volatile (e.g., irate drunk - call security). Ensure no escalation; invoke de-escalation techniques (CALM model: Calm, Assess, Listen, Manage).
4. PRIORITIZE & ESCALATE (45 sec): Delegate low-level (e.g., comp drink to junior); escalate high (radio supervisor). Use 'chain of command': Self → Team Lead → Manager → Ops. Prioritize over non-urgents.
5. MOBILIZE RESOURCES (Parallel): Activate protocols - PA announcements for lost items, first aid cart for injuries, IT for tech fails. Coordinate via radio/apps (e.g., 'All hands Code Blue Zone 5').
6. EXECUTE SWIFTLY (Target <5 min): Hands-on if safe (e.g., escort to exit); monitor progress. Multitask: Update customer every 60 sec.
7. RESOLVE & DELIGHT (Upon completion): Confirm satisfaction 'Is there more I can do?' Offer comps (e.g., fast pass, merch) to exceed expectations. Capture feedback.
8. DOCUMENT & FOLLOW-UP (Post-resolution): Log in system (incident #, timestamps, outcomes). Email recap if VIP. Review for process improvements.

IMPORTANT CONSIDERATIONS:
- SAFETY FIRST: Always above speed - e.g., no ride restarts without tech clearance.
- LEGAL COMPLIANCE: ADA for disabilities, alcohol policies, child protection laws.
- CULTURAL SENSITIVITY: Adapt language/body language for diverse crowds.
- RESOURCE OPTIMIZATION: Avoid bottlenecks; use backups (e.g., secondary PA).
- PEAK HOURS: Double staff signals in crowds >1000.
- TECH INTEGRATION: Apps for real-time tracking (e.g., lost child GPS beacons).
- MEASUREMENT: Track KPIs - resolution time, NPS score post-incident.

COMMON PITFALLS TO AVOID:
- Rushing without safety check: Solution - Mandatory pause.
- Poor communication: Vague updates erode trust - Use specifics 'Team arriving in 1 min.'
- Overpromising: Say 'target 3 min' not 'instant.'
- Ignoring follow-up: Leads to complaints - Always log.
- Silo mentality: Coordinate cross-depts (e.g., food + rides).
